Overview
This Springfield Saint 5.56mm Desert FDE semi-auto pistol is a purpose-built firearm that bridges the gap between a traditional rifle and a handgun. The 7.5-inch barrel with a 1:7 twist rate stabilizes a wide range of bullet weights, while the free-floating M-Lok handguard allows for accessory attachment without compromising accuracy. The FDE Cerakote finish extends to the upper and lower receivers, handguard, and buffer tube, providing corrosion resistance and a consistent tactical appearance. An integral QD end plate and a SB Tactical SBA3 brace offer adjustability for different shooter builds and support stable one-handed or braced operation.
Features and Specs
- Caliber: 5.56mm NATO (compatible with .223 Remington); Barrel length: 7.5 inches with 1:7 twist, carbine-length gas system, and A2 flash hider
- Finish: Flat Dark Earth (FDE) Cerakote on all aluminum components; Forged 7075 T6 upper and lower receivers with Type III hard coat anodizing under Cerakote
- Brace: SB Tactical SBA3 adjustable arm brace with QD sling socket; Buffer tube: mil-spec carbine with carbine buffer and spring
- Trigger: Enhanced nickel boron coated single-stage, 4.5-5.5 lb pull; Bolt carrier group: M16 profile, shot-peened, and MPI tested
- Sights: No included iron sights; optics-ready flat-top receiver with Picatinny rail; Handguard: 7-inch free-float M-Lok with full-length Picatinny top rail
- Weight: 5.6 lbs unloaded; Overall length: 24.5 inches (brace collapsed) to 27.25 inches (brace extended)
